School Notes Overview:
The Wilmington Academy of Arts & Sciences (WAAS) in Wilmington, North Carolina is an independent private school for academically motivated and gifted students in grades four through eight. In partnership with supportive families, WAAS offers a challenging and nurturing environment for students of academic and personal promise. WAAS fosters the abilities, imagination and motivation of each student so that he or she may grow academically and personally. The Wilmington Academy of Arts & Sciences (WAAS) operates on the belief that children are successful in educational settings that are created to meet their specific needs. Meeting the middle school population's needs drives the school's format and structure; meeting each student's learning needs drives the daily lessons. Making a positive difference in the middle school years makes a positive difference in the rest of the student's life. The goal at WAAS is to create a learning environment that will do just that....
